Your car comes with a 130 AMP alternator. For what you intend to do, you need twice as much. As far as I know there is nothing available of that power that would bolt in in place of the stock alternator. May want to take a look at the polica car application, but I don't think the are even close. You can always get a little trailer and drive around with a 6 KWH Honda generator to power your system.
